GHSA-589w-hccm-265x is a high-severity (CVSS 8) Cross-site Scripting (XSS) vulnerability in orchid/platform. A fix is available for orchid/platform — see the affected versions and patch details below.

Inline attribute values were not processed.

Also known asCVE-2020-15263

Description

Impact

Inline attributes have not been processed escape. If the data that came from users was not processed, then an XSS vulnerability is possible

Patches

Fixed in 9.4.4

Affected Packages

1 total 1 fixed
EcosystemPackageVulnerable rangeFix
🐘Packagistorchid/platform9.0.0&&< 9.4.49.4.4composer require orchid/platform:^9.4.4
